To succeed in IIT-JEE, it's essential to have effective scoring strategies for each subject. Here are some key strategies for Physics, Chemistry, and Mathematics:

Physics:

  • Conceptual Clarity: Focus on understanding the fundamental concepts thoroughly. A strong foundation is crucial for solving complex problems.
  • Problem-Solving Skills: Practice problem-solving regularly. Physics questions often require analytical thinking and creative approaches.
  • Formulas and Equations: Memorize important formulas and equations. They are your tools for solving numerical problems.
  • Practice with Numericals: Solve numerical problems from various topics. Pay attention to units and dimensions.
Chemistry:
  • Diverse Preparation: Cover all three branches of Chemistry—Physical, Inorganic, and Organic. Allocate study time proportionately.
  • Chemical Equations: Master balancing chemical equations. This skill is essential for solving stoichiometry and reaction-related problems.
  • Periodic Table: Understand the periodic table and its trends. It's crucial for Inorganic Chemistry.
  • Chemical Reactions: Practice reactions, mechanisms, and their applications in Organic Chemistry.
  • Practical Approach: For Physical Chemistry, focus on understanding concepts like thermodynamics and kinetics with a practical approach.
Mathematics:
  • Conceptual Clarity: Ensure a strong grasp of basic mathematical concepts. This forms the foundation for advanced problem-solving.
  • Practice Regularly: Mathematics demands practice. Solve a wide range of problems, including both single-step and complex problems.
  • Solve Previous Years' Papers: Familiarize yourself with the types of questions asked in previous years. They often follow similar patterns.
  • Time Management: During the exam, manage your time wisely. Don't get stuck on a single question. If it's taking too long, move on and come back later.
  • Revision: Regularly revise theorems, formulas, and important concepts to keep them fresh in your memory.
General Tips:
  • Mock Tests: Take full-length mock tests regularly. Simulating the actual exam environment helps with time management and reduces exam anxiety.
  • Selective Study: Identify your strengths and weaknesses in each subject and allocate more time to weaker areas.
  • Accuracy Over Speed: Focus on accuracy in problem-solving rather than rushing through questions. Mark questions for review if unsure.
  • Short Notes: Create concise notes summarizing key concepts, formulas, and important theorems for quick revision.
  • Stay Calm: Maintain a calm and focused mindset during the exam. Avoid panicking if you encounter difficult questions.
